Benefits of a Bio Ethanol Fireplace

You should consider a bio-ethanol fireplace If you're looking for an actual flame and heat, but don't need a chimney or a flue. As long as you take certain steps, it's safe to use. No chimney or flue

A bio-ethanol fireplace does not require a chimney nor a flue. It can be installed in any room of your home, and does not require structural changes. It is also cheaper than conventional gas fires.

The majority of bio-ethanol fireplaces have an adjustable burner that allows you to regulate the size of the flame. This lets you efficiently heat your room and efficiently. You can also use false flues to give your fireplace a traditional look if you prefer.

Ethanol fireplaces are safe and easy to install and do not emit smoke, ash or carbon monoxide. It is important to remember that bio-ethanol fireplaces should never be placed near anything that is flammable. To decrease the risk of a fire that is accidental, it is recommended that flammable supplies and materials be kept at least 1500mm away from your fireplace. Do not place combustible items or objects on the top of the fire. This can cause the flame to rise and ignite any combustible objects beneath it.

A litre of fuel will last for 3 hours at maximum heat output, which will warm a room up to 5m five meters. This is more than enough to keep you and your family warm throughout winter.

Some fireplaces made of bioethanol have remote controls, which give you full control over the flame and heat from the comfort of your sofa. No ash or smoke

Ethanol fires produce no smoke or ash, making them safe to use in any location. They are also simpler to use than traditional fireplaces that require a flue and chimney, and could cause problems such as chimney fires. Chimney fires are a major problem since they can cause costly damage to the home and health issues for family members, specifically children and elderly people.

Bioethanol fires burn cleanly, so it produces no harmful byproducts or pollutants and does not produce carbon monoxide, which could be fatal. The flames are also stunning and give a unique look to any space. You can even put in a wall-mounted bio-ethanol fireplace, which will help save space in your home or business.

To operate a bio-ethanol fire make sure to use the appropriate lighting rod and fuel it with the appropriate fuel. When you're done, remember to close the lid of your burner and extinguish it by using a tool provided with the burner, or by using the rod's hook on the end to lift the lid and cover the burner. Make sure you keep the lid closed and empty for 60 minutes before refueling again.

The easiest method to add fuel is to dip the rod into the tank. Be sure to store your equipment for refueling in a secure location out of reach from kids and pets. No carbon monoxide

Bio ethanol is different from propane, wood gas and other types fireplace fuels, does not emit carbon monoxide, or other pollutants, when burned. This is because bio ethanol burns completely, leaving only heat and water. But, this doesn't mean you have to rely on an ethanol fire as your primary source of heat. It is essential to have an additional source of heat.

Bio-ethanol fireplaces are available in a variety of designs including wall and recessed models. Some models resemble open fireplaces or stoves, while others are modern, sleek and sleek. Some models are able to be used indoors as well as outdoors. They are also ideal for new homes that don't need chimneys or flues, or older houses where the chimney breast has been removed.

Some fireplaces with ethanol have an inbuilt heater, while others come with a separate heater that can be connected to the firebox. The burners are either manual or automated, but each type has its own advantages and disadvantages. Automatic burners are generally more convenient since they switch on and lynnbolvin shut off automatically. They also provide greater control over the flame. They also work better than manual burners that need an ignition source to get started.

It is important to take into account the dimensions of the room and the way it will be used when selecting an ethanol fireplace. Smaller units are ideal for an ornamental accent, whereas larger ones can provide significant warmth. It's also important to choose an appliance that is easy to maintain and use. Easy to install

Ethanol fireplaces are simple to install. They do not require a chimney or flue, and can be put in almost anywhere in your home, even inside or in the garden shed. The fuel burns clean, so there's no smoke or ash and there's no indoor air pollution, too. They're also less expensive than traditional wood burning stoves.

Bioethanol fires are easy to operate. Simply pour a little fuel into the burner and then light it up. You can regulate the size of the flame with the regulator rod. You can put out a fire by pushing the lid over the opening.

Most bio-ethanol fires are equipped with remote controls. This gives you total control and flexibility over your fireplace. Most models come with a handy ash container to remove embers, reducing the risk sparks.

Easy to use

Ethanol fires are super easy to operate. Simply add fuel and start the fire. The majority of models come with remote controls for the best convenience and user-friendliness.

These fireplaces will make your home feel cozy, warm and inviting without the negative effects that come with traditional fireplaces. They are a great alternative to gas fireplaces since they do not have chimneys and produce very little pollution. They are also very safe for those suffering from respiratory problems or allergies because they don't emit carbon monoxide or smoke.

Ethanol fireplaces can also be tailored to suit your individual aesthetic preferences. They are available in a variety of finishes ranging from matte black to glossy steel. People who prefer traditional style can include a false flue to give an authentic appearance. They can be complemented with various design elements and details such as decorative log sets, fire screens and stainless steel lids.

These fireplaces can be easily moved from one room to another. They are light and do not require an additional fireplace. Some models can be used indoors and out. They are the perfect option for people who have just moved into a new home or had their chimney removed.

These fireplaces have flames that can last up to four hours and are very easy to put out. The majority of fireplaces come with a tool or lid that can be used to extinguish the flame or reducing its size. It is recommended that you do not refuel an ethanol fire right after putting it out, since this can cause it to overflow, which could cause the destruction of your home! It is recommended to wait at least 15 minutes to refuel your bio-ethanol fireplace. This will allow the fuel to cool.
